Introduction to the Chief AI Officer Role
The Chief AI Officer is a C-suite executive responsible for developing and implementing an organization's AI strategy. This role requires a unique blend of technical, business, and leadership skills. The Chief AI Officer must be able to communicate the value of AI to stakeholders, identify opportunities for AI adoption, and oversee the development and deployment of AI solutions.
Key Responsibilities of a Chief AI Officer
The key responsibilities of a Chief AI Officer include:
- •Developing and implementing AI strategies that align with business objectives
- •Building and managing high-performing AI teams
- •Identifying and mitigating AI-related risks
- •Collaborating with other C-suite executives to integrate AI into business operations
- •Staying up-to-date with the latest AI trends and technologies
Skills Required to Become a Chief AI Officer
To become a successful Chief AI Officer, one needs to possess a combination of technical, business, and leadership skills. Some of the key skills required include:
- •Technical skills: proficiency in programming languages like Python, R, and Julia, as well as experience with AI frameworks like TensorFlow and PyTorch
- •Business skills: understanding of business operations, finance, and marketing
- •Leadership skills: ability to communicate effectively, build and manage teams, and make strategic decisions
Indian Companies Embracing the Chief AI Officer Role
Several Indian companies have already embraced the Chief AI Officer role, recognizing its importance in driving business growth. For example, Flipkart has appointed a Chief AI Officer to lead its AI initiatives, while HCL Technologies has established an AI Center of Excellence to develop and deploy AI solutions. Other companies like ICICI Bank and Axis Bank are also investing in AI and machine learning to improve customer experience and operational efficiency.
Career Path to Become a Chief AI Officer
To become a Chief AI Officer, one can follow a career path that involves:
- •Gaining a strong foundation in computer science and mathematics
- •Acquiring experience in AI and machine learning through online courses, certifications, or work experience
- •Building a strong understanding of business operations and leadership skills
- •Networking with professionals in the field and staying up-to-date with industry trends
